Goan Pao Recipe - Goan Pav Bread Recipe

So soft and buttery goan style pao buns or pav rolls which is best served with some spicy goan style chicken curry like xacuti chicken or any veg curry of your choice.

Prep Time: 30 minutes
Cook Time: 12 minutes
Total Time: 42 minutes
Servings: 12 to 15 pav buns
Author: Aarthi

Ingredients

  • All Purpose Flour / Maida - 3 cups
  • Dry Yeast - 1.5 tsp
  • Sugar - 2 tblsp
  • Salt - to taste
  • Warm Milk - 1.5 cups or as needed
  • Butter - 3 tblsp and more for brushing on top
  • Egg or Milk for brushing over pav buns
  • Oil - 1 tsp

Instructions

  • Take yeast, sugar in a bowl. Pour over some warm milk and mix well. Set aside for 5 mins so the yeast can activate.
  • Now take flour, salt, butter in a bowl and rub the butter into the flour.
  • Add the yeast mix and milk and knead to a soft dough..
  • Knead the dough for 5 mins.
  • Apply some oil over the dough and cover it with plastic wrap. Leave to rise for 1 to 2 hours.
  • Now punch out the air. Divide it into equal portions.
  • Take a ball, roll it into a smooth ball.
  • Place it in a greased baking pan. Cover and let it rise for 1 hour.
  • During the last 10 mins of rising, preheat oven to 200 degree C.
  • Brush the top with a beaten egg or milk.
  • Pop it into the oven and bake for 10 to 12 mins.
  • Remove and brush the top with some melted butter.
  • Serve warm.
